sje8175   1년 전

stable sort 고려해서 compare 함수에서 나이 같을 경우 false를 리턴하여 가입 순서대로 나오게 구현한 것 같은데 틀렸다고 합니다.

ks0689   1년 전

저도 처음에 작성자님과 같은 방식으로 했는데, 11퍼에서 틀렸다고 나오더라고요....

stable_sort(members.begin(), members.end(), compare);
//stable_sort : 같은 원소더라도 원래의 순서가 sorting 후에도 유지되는 정렬방식

sort 키워드를 stable_sort로 바꾸시면 바로 통과됩니다.

알고리즘이 저랑 같아서 분명히 통과 되실겁니다.

ks0689   1년 전

지금 보니 단계별로 풀어보기 문제 설명란에도

"값이 같은 원소의 전후관계가 바뀌지 않는 정렬 알고리즘을 안정 정렬(stable sort)이라고 합니다."

라고 나와있었네요.... ㅜㅜㅜ

sje8175   1년 전

바꾸니 되었네요! 감사합니다ㅜㅜ

댓글을 작성하려면 로그인해야 합니다.